.flex-row{display:flex;flex-wrap:wrap;justify-content:space-between}.frm-blk{width:100%}.form-title{background:#fff;color:#542269;font-family:plutosansregular,Corbel,Helvetica,sans-serif;font-size:20px;font-weight:700;line-height:30px;padding:0 0 5px;text-align:start}.progress-bar{background-color:hsla(0,0%,53%,.4);border-radius:1000rem;margin-bottom:20px;margin-right:10px;margin:0!important;overflow:hidden;padding:6px;position:relative;width:100%}.bbar-success{background-color:#ef4135;background-image:linear-gradient(90deg,#f58220,#ef4135);background-repeat:repeat-x;background-size:100%;bottom:0;left:0;position:absolute;right:0;top:0;width:90%}.bbar-success:after{border-bottom:6px solid transparent;border-left:6px solid #ef4035;border-top:6px solid transparent;bottom:0;content:"";position:absolute;right:-6px;top:0;z-index:1}form label span{color:#542269!important;font-family:plutosansregular,Corbel,Helvetica,sans-serif!important;font-size:1rem}form.hs-form.stacked{background:#fff;padding:0}input.hs-input{background-color:#e3f1ef;border:1px solid #542269;margin-bottom:10px!important;padding:22px 12px!important}.hs-form-field{margin-bottom:0}.hs-form-field>label{margin:0;padding:0 0 5px!important}.hs_mail_mij_wekelijks_de_nationale_nieuwsbrief_van_pvda .input .inputs-list.multi-container{display:flex;justify-content:flex-start}.hs_mail_mij_wekelijks_de_nationale_nieuwsbrief_van_pvda .input .inputs-list.multi-container .hs-form-checkbox{display:inline-block;margin:0}.hs_mail_mij_als_de_pvda_belangrijk_nieuws_heeft .input .inputs-list.multi-container{display:flex;justify-content:flex-start}.hs_mail_mij_als_de_pvda_belangrijk_nieuws_heeft .input .inputs-list.multi-container .hs-form-checkbox{margin:0}input.hs-button.primary.large{background-color:#f68b1f!important;border-color:#f68b1f!important;margin-top:10px;padding:7px 15px;width:100%}.frm-btm-cnt p{font-size:10px;margin-bottom:10px}.frm-btm-cnt p a{color:#1c92d1;font-weight:700;outline:none;text-decoration:none}.border-line-sml{background-color:#d0cfc9;height:2px;margin-bottom:20px;text-align:left;width:90px}.social-buttons li{margin-left:0}.profile-row{display:flex;justify-content:end;position:relative;text-align:end}@media screen and (max-width:768px){.cnt-blk,.frm-blk{width:100%}.frm-blk{padding-top:30px}.top-heading h2{margin-left:0}}